tldr; Leopold Aschenbrenner, a former OpenAI researcher, has invested $1 billion in Bitcoin miners through his $5.5 billion hedge fund, Situational Awareness LP. His focus is on the energy infrastructure and power grid access of Bitcoin miners, which he sees as valuable for AI development. As Bitcoin miners face declining revenues, many are pivoting to AI, leveraging their energy assets for AI hosting. Aschenbrenner’s investments target miners transitioning to AI, capitalizing on the growing demand for electricity in AI operations.
